The Bull and the Axle-Trees

A heavy wagon was being dragged along a country lane by a team of Bulls. The Axle-trees (the wood that goes between the wheels of the wagon) groaned and creaked terribly.

After an hour of listening to the Axle-trees groaning, one of the Bulls turned around and addressed the Axle-trees: “Be Quiet! why do you make so much noise? We are doing all the work, and we, not you, should be the ones to cry out.”

Moral: Those who suffer most cry out the least.
